How Much Faster Are E-bikes?• AASHTO 2012 design criteria – bike facilities
• 8-15 mph pave level terrain; 20-30 mph downhill; 5-12 uphill; 15 mph avg. operational speed
• Landis et al. 2004, conventional bikes travel 11 mph (avg.), 14 mph (85% percentile), 1% > 20 mph
• Cherry & He 2009, avg. conventional bike 6.9 mph (std. 3.3) / avg. e-bike 9.0 mph (std. 5.5) or 31-35% faster
• Langford & Cherry 2013, UT study of e-bikes (avg. 8.3 mph; 85th percentile 12.4 mph); conventional bikes( avg. 6.5 mph; 85th percentile speed 10.6 mph)
Facility Mean (mph) Max (mph) Min (mph)Bike path 12.6 24.4 2.7
Bicycle lane 15.5 25.4 2.5
Sidewalk 11.5 18.7 2.1
No facility 11.8 22.9 5.0Opiela et al ., 1980

International Definitions ComparedRegion Power
LimitTop Speed
PB allowed
PAB allowed
Other
US 750W 20 mph Yes Yes Has operating pedals
Canada 500W 20 mph Yes Yes Has operating pedals, <265 lbs.
EU 250W 15.5 mph No Yes Motor operates during pedaling only
China No limit 12.4 mph Yes Yes Has operating pedals, < 88 lbs.
Rest of Asia
250W 15 mph No Yes Has operating pedals
Australia 200W/250W
Not specified
Yes Yes Has operating pedals

Definition of an E-bike (Federal)• Consumer Product Safety Commission (CPSC)
• The Consumer Product Safety Act regulates the use of low-speed electric bicycles to “two-or three-wheeled vehicle with fully operable pedals and an electric motor of less than 750 watts (1 horse power), whose maximum speed on a paved level surface, when powered solely by such a motor while ridden by an operator who weighs 170 pounds, is less than 20 mph” Sec. 38 [15 U.S.C. § 2085]
• Regulation only pertains to manufacturing and first sell
• Now for the confusing part:• d) This section shall supersede any State law or requirement with respect to low-
speed electric bicycles to the extent that such State law or requirement is more stringent than the Federal law or requirements referred to in subsection (a).
![Page 30: Ebike ibpi webinar june 2014 final (mac arthur)](https://reader030.vdocument.in/reader030/viewer/2022033021/53eb38878d7f72bf068b6c2b/html5/thumbnails/30.jpg)
State & local regulations• States define the device & determine where it can used
• Many state use regulations in place governing "moped", "motorcycle", "motorized bicycle", "motorscooter", "scooter", and/or "motor-driven cycle."
• Oregon - ORS 801.258 “Has a power output of not more than 1,000 watts” but ORS 807.020(15) “A person may operate an electric assisted bicycle without a driver license or driver permit if the person is 16 years of age or older.”
• Many cities defer to the state regulation and classification
• Some cities are addressing e-bikes: Boulder, Eugene, Bloomfield (CO), Toronto, Chicago, Tucson, New York City
![Page 31: Ebike ibpi webinar june 2014 final (mac arthur)](https://reader030.vdocument.in/reader030/viewer/2022033021/53eb38878d7f72bf068b6c2b/html5/thumbnails/31.jpg)
Unique case of New York/New York State• Motorized devices that cannot be
registered in New York – including “motor-assisted bicycle”
• A business using a bicycle for commercial purposes shall not possess any motorized scooter and shall not permit any employee of such business to operate such a motorized scooter on behalf of such business. (Local Laws 2013/40 & 41)• Motorized scooter - …capable of propelling the
device without human power and is not capable of being registered with the New York State Department of Motor Vehicles
• Proposed bills in New York State Assembly and Senate (A1618A-2013 and S390A-2013)

Survey Methodology• Adapted a survey instrument from
the Institute of Transport Studies at Monash University
• The survey was distributed through e-bike blogs & forums, Facebook pages, Twitter accounts, e-mails to manufacturers and retailers, and via postcards to retailers in the Portland region.
• March 7 – July 1, 2013• 553 e-bike owners responded to
the survey

Bike Use 94% indicated they had rode a
standard bike as an adult 55% rode their standard bike weekly
or daily prior to e-bike purchase --this went up to 93% after purchase
Of the 6% that hadn’t rode a bike as an adult, of those 89% ride their e-bike daily or weekly
Over 90% use their e-bikes weekly or daily
“To replace 95% of car trips and make commuting fun” – Survey Respondent
![Page 52: Ebike ibpi webinar june 2014 final (mac arthur)](https://reader030.vdocument.in/reader030/viewer/2022033021/53eb38878d7f72bf068b6c2b/html5/thumbnails/52.jpg)
Getting around 45% indicated that they take a different
route on their e-bike than a standard bike
35% don’t avoid hills on e-bike and 31% will take more direct or higher traffic route on e-bike but 30% say they take lower traffic or less direct route
Three quarters (73%) ride to different destinations on their e-bikes than they did on a standard bike

What are the different destinations you ride to on your electric bike?
• 52% of women responded that they take a different route on their electric bike than they did on their standard bike as compared to 42% of men.
• 82% of women responded that they ride to different destinations on their electric bike than they did on their standard bike compared to 73% of men.

Conclusions• Evidence suggests that e-bikes are becoming more prevalent
in North America
• E-bikes can help get more people biking and biking more often
• Technology should be added to the bike promotion & planning dialogue
• The federal & state regulatory landscape needs to be standardized to decrease confusion and help the market grow
• Transportation agencies need to be aware of emerging technologies and their implications for how the transportation system should be designed, regulated and operated.
• Should e-bikes be given the same distinguish as bicycles?
• What are the safety implications of these new emerging technologies?

Health Impacts• Metabolic equivalents (METs)
• Light intensity activities < 3 METs• Moderate physical activity 3-6 METs• Vigorous-intense activity > 6 METs
• CDC recommends 2 hours and 30 minutes of moderate-intensity aerobic activity every week
• Various studies (Simons 2009, Gojanovic 2011, Louis 2012) have shown that e-bikes provide moderate physical activity (5-6 METs) but limited vigorous activity
